Functions as the clinical resource for patients and staff for ostomy, Continence Disorders, Acute and Chronic Wound and Skin breakdown and Fistulae.
Provides direct wound and ostomy care in the inpatient and outpatient setting.
Provides patient/family teaching and instruction of wound and ostomy management both pre and post operatively.
Assists the healthcare team in the evaluation of skin and wound products and equipment along with providing educational programs, in-services and bedside teaching for the nursing staff.
Stays up-to-date with skin care practices and shares advances in wound and skin care assessments, evaluations, treatments and prevention measures.
Assesses all patients with a pressure injury staged at a 3 or above and sees all patients that have developed a hospital acquired pressure injury (HAPI) and meets appropriate reporting requirements.
Assesses overall hospital needs and practices to eliminate HAPIs.
